tough luck. Stretch marks don't go away unless you remove the actual skin.. They'll fade though, and become almost invisible...especially if your skin is not dark. I'm very very white and my old marks are a silvery flesh tone and don't stand out at all. You can help your skin along (besides diet) by dry brushing...the marks might turn red at first but you'll notice a big difference in the quality of your skin.
